Abstract

The issue of littering in Medan City has become a significant problem, with approximately 60% of the daily waste generated remaining unmanaged. This study aims to evaluate the effectiveness of law enforcement in addressing littering in Medan City based on existing literature. One key regulation implemented is the Regional Regulation (Perda) of Medan City No. 6 of 2015, which prohibits littering and imposes penalties of up to IDR 10 million in fines or up to three months of imprisonment for violators. However, the violation rate remains high, with over 1,000 cases reported in 2023. This study finds that while regulations have been established, their effectiveness is hindered by low public awareness, weak law enforcement, and inadequate waste management infrastructure. The implications of this research indicate that law enforcement must be integrated with other strategies, such as continuous education, enhanced community participation, and the development of better waste management infrastructure. Innovation-based approaches, such as circular economy practices, can also serve as solutions to bridge the gap between regulations and actual practices. Through synergy between the government, the public, and the private sector, a more effective and sustainable waste management system can be achieved. This study is expected to contribute to the development of more holistic policies aimed at creating a cleaner and healthier environment in Medan City.
